Odisha to Disburse ₹1,041 Crore to Farmers on Nuakhai

Bhubaneswar: Marking the agrarian festival of Nuakhai with a welfare push, Chief Minister Mohan Charan Majhi will distribute ₹1,041 crore to more than 51 lakh farmers under the CM Kisan Yojana on Thursday.

The initiative, to be implemented through the Department of Agriculture and Farmer Empowerment, will provide financial assistance via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T) to small, marginal, landless, and urban farmers across the state.

As per the scheme, each eligible farmer receives ₹4,000 annually in two instalments. The programme is specifically designed to extend support to those not covered under the central government’s Pradhan Mantri Kisan Samman Nidhi (PM-KISAN).

Last year, during the Nuakhai celebrations, the Chief Minister had launched the CM Kisan Yojana with nearly 46 lakh farmers receiving benefits. This year’s transfer marks a considerable expansion, bringing over five lakh additional beneficiaries under its fold.

Officials said the financial support will provide timely relief to farmers while reaffirming the state government’s commitment to rural livelihoods and agrarian growth.
